Two pork favorites-bacon and the local chicharon-in one indulgent, crunchy treat? We're game! Remember to serve these with spiced vinegar to balance the richness.
Â
BACON CHICHARON
Â
vegetable oil, for frying
1 tablespoon brown sugar
2 teaspoons chili powder
salt, to season
1/2 cup cornstarch
4 teaspoons baking powder
1 teaspoon ground pepper
12 strips thick-cut bacon, sliced into 3-inch lengths
Â
Â
1 Heat oil in a large frying pan over medium heat.
Â
2 Combine brown sugar, chili powder, and salt in a bowl. Set aside.
Â
3 Combine cornstarch, baking powder, and ground pepper in a bowl. Lightly dredge bacon in mixture until completely coated.
Â
4 Fry bacon until crisp and golden, about 2 to 3 minutes on each side. Make sure bacon strips are completely submerged in oil but remain flat on the pan. Drain on a paper towel-lined plate.
Â
5 Sprinkle with sugar mixture. Serve immediately.
